Understanding the SMT Pick and Place Process
Before we explore the NeoDen4 in-depth, it is essential to understand the surface-mount technology (SMT) pick and place process. This process is integral to the assembly of electronic components on printed circuit boards (PCBs). The pick and place machine uses a combination of robotics, vision systems, and software to accurately place components on a PCB with high speed and precision.
This automation significantly decreases the time and labor costs associated with manual assembly, allowing for higher production rates and more efficient manufacturing processes. As the demand for electronics continues to grow, the ability to produce complex assemblies quickly and accurately has become a competitive advantage for manufacturers.
The Features of the NeoDen4
The NeoDen4 stands out among other SMT pick and place machines with its plethora of advanced features:
- Alta velocidad y precisión: The NeoDen4 boasts a placement speed of up to 6,000 components per hour. Its high-precision camera system enhances the accuracy of component placement, ensuring each part is positioned perfectly every time.
- Software fácil de usar: The machine comes with an intuitive software interface that allows users to easily program and adjust settings. This capability reduces the learning curve for new users and enhances operational efficiency.
- Soporte flexible de componentes: The NeoDen4 accommodates a wide variety of components, from the smallest 0201 packages to larger components. This versatility makes it suitable for any production line regardless of complexity.
- Diseño compacto: The compact footprint of the NeoDen4 means that it can fit into smaller workspaces without sacrificing performance, making it ideal for small to medium-sized enterprises.
- Precios asequibles: Compared to other high-end machines, the NeoDen4 offers a more accessible price point, making it an attractive option for startups and small businesses looking to invest in efficient production tools.
